Eden Centers for Hope and Healing is a nonprofit organization focused on combating human trafficking by addressing prevention, education and legislative advocacy, and survivor services. The center aims to create systemic change through youth prevention programs, policy work, and recovery and reentry support that includes emergency, transitional, and long-term shelter, along with a sustained, supportive community for survivors. Based in New Orleans, Louisiana, the organization operates within the nonprofit sector and serves individuals affected by trafficking, seeking to mitigate exploitation and provide ongoing care.
